Ferne Elizabeth O'Donnell 1912 - 1954

Ferne Elizabeth O'Donnell was born on December 12, 1912, and died at age 41 years old on October 25, 1954. Ferne O'Donnell was buried at San Francisco National Cemetery Section NAWS Site 1055-B 1 Lincoln Blvd - Presidio Of San Francisco, in San Francisco, Ca. In 1912, in the year that Ferne Elizabeth O'Donnell was born, Arizona was admitted to the United States in February (on Valentine's Day). It became the 48th state in the Union. Previously a Spanish - then Mexican - territory, the U.S. paid $15 million dollars for the area in 1848. Arizona was the last of the contiguous states to be admitted to the United States.

In 1925, at the age of merely 13 years old, Ferne was alive when on November 28th, radio station WSM broadcast the Grand Ole Opry for the first time. Originally airing as “The WSM Barn Dance”, the Opry (a local term for "opera") was dedicated to honoring country music and in its history has featured the biggest stars and acts in country music.
